People with the Architect INTJ personality type approach romance the way they do most challenges: strategically, with clear-cut goals and a plan for reaching them. In a purely rational world, this approach would be foolproof. Alas, it ignores important factors that Architects sometimes dismiss — such as the unpredictability of human nature and affection. For these personalities, finding a compatible partner can be a particular challenge. Rarely satisfied with things as they are, Architects are always developing a world in their minds that is more perfect than reality.

For ISFPs flirting and dating are certainly major things in their lives. They care about connecting with people and enjoy following wherever their heart might lead them. For the ISFP following those inner emotions is what makes them appear a bit more flirty, even if some might not fully understand where it is coming from. ISFPs live in the present and do what feels right, instead of always needing to find logical explanations for their actions or choices.
